Rapid RailThe proposed Rapid Rail System (RRS) OR BOMBARDIER STYLE TRAMLINK would appear to be a done deal that has been concluded in the privacy of Cabinet without the requisite proper feasibility study (recommended by APETT) being conducted to determine whether it can really alleviate the escalating traffic gridlock that has enveloped most areas of Trinidad. This RRS is being bandied about even before the receipt of the Parsons Brinckerhoff (PB) Comprehensive National Transportation System (CNTS).

Within recent times, it has been suggested that the international community is angered that the Islamic Republic of Iran has “enriched uranium” that may lead to Iran eventually possessing a nuclear bomb.

The notion has also been bandied about that the President of Iran, Mahmoud Ahmadinejad has publicly stated that, “Israel should be wiped off the map.”
